Mets drop out of bidding for Chapman
Circling The Bases —
According to Bart Hubbuch of the New York Post, the Mets have dropped out of the Aroldis Chapman sweepstakes . The team reportedly scoffed at the southpaw's demands after being told that he wanted up to $60 million to sign. The Mets have plenty of other holes to fill on their ballclub, ...

Indians hire Acta as manager —
FOXSports.com News for MLB 10/25/2009
The Cleveland Indians have hired Manny Acta as their manager.
Acta signed a three-year contract with a club option for 2013, team spokesman Bart Swain said Sunday. Additional terms were not disclosed.
